Comprehensive Guide to the Notification of Claim Form
Understanding the notification of claim form
A notification of claim form serves as an essential document that initiates the process of claiming benefits under an insurance policy. This form notifies the insurer about an event or incident that has triggered a potential claim—whether it's related to property damage, bodily injury, or a liability matter. Submitting this form promptly and accurately is critical, as delays can impact the evaluation of the claim.
Understanding the importance of submitting a notification of claim form cannot be overstated. It not only outlines the claimant's request for remediation but also establishes a timeline of events that can significantly influence the claim's investigation and outcome. Various scenarios warrant the use of this form, including automobile accidents, home damage from natural disasters, or liability claims resulting from injuries occurring on your property.
Preparing to fill out the notification of claim form
Before filling out the notification of claim form, it is crucial to gather all necessary documentation to support your claim. This includes relevant details from your insurance policy, such as the policy number, coverage limits, and any endorsements that specifically address your situation. Additionally, you should compile supporting evidence, including photographs of the incident, receipts for damages, and any communications with the involved parties such as witnesses or other claimants.
Key information that you should have readily available while completing the form includes the date of the incident, a detailed description of the loss or damage incurred, and the contact details of the claimant and any involved third parties. Equipping yourself with this information not only streamlines the process but also reduces the likelihood of errors that could delay your claim.
Step-by-step instructions for filling out the notification of claim form
The notification of claim form typically consists of several sections, and knowing how to navigate them is key to successful completion. Start with Section A, where you will provide claimant information. This section requires your name, contact information, and your role in the incident (claimant or third party). Next, in Section B, detail the facts of the incident—include the date, time, and location, along with a concise description of the events.

Navigating potential obstacles
Despite thorough preparation, you may encounter issues during the claim submission process. Common obstacles include incomplete information on the form or missing essential documentation, which can lead to delays. To mitigate these issues, double-check your form against the guidelines provided by your insurer before submission.
It's common to have questions during this process. Frequently asked questions address concerns such as how long it typically takes for claims to be processed and what to do if your claim is rejected. Having a strategy for addressing potential rejections or delays, such as promptly providing requested additional information, can significantly enhance your chances of a successful claim.
Next steps after submitting the notification of claim form
After submitting the notification of claim form, it is essential to understand the claims process timeline. Typically, insurers will review your submission within a specified period, often ranging from a few days to several weeks, depending on the complexity of the case. Keeping track of your claim status is critical—follow up with your insurer if you have not received updates within a reasonable timeframe.
